## Summary
Law No. 3665 of November 17, 1959 is a Brazilian statute enacted during the presidency of Juscelino Kubitschek. Published in Rio de Janeiro, the law addresses budget appropriations for the construction of a railway in the municipality of Bragança, state of Pará. It serves as a formal manifestation of statutory law applicable to the Federative Republic of Brazil.

## Key Facts
- **Official Title:** Lei nº 3665, de 17 de novembro de 1959
- **Type of Entity:** Statute (formal written document that creates law)
- **Date of Enactment:** November 17, 1959
- **Approving Authority:** Presidency of the Federative Republic of Brazil
- **Signed By:** Juscelino Kubitschek (via promulgation)
- **Jurisdiction:** Brazil
- **Place of Publication:** Rio de Janeiro
- **Language:** Brazilian Portuguese
- **Legal Citation:** Lei nº 3665/1959
- **LexML Brazil ID:** urn:lex:br:federal:lei:1959-11-17;3665
- **Main Subjects:** Bragança (Pará), Federal Government of Brazil, Budget Appropriation, Construction, Pará, Railway, Municipality

## Notable For
- **Specific Infrastructure Focus:** Explicitly authorizes construction and budget appropriation for a railway in Bragança, Pará.
- **Historical Context:** Enacted in 1959, placing it within the "Developmentalist" era of Brazil and the "50 years in 5" policy of President Juscelino Kubitschek.
- **Capital Publication:** Published in Rio de Janeiro, which served as the federal capital until April 1960 (shortly after this law's passage).
